Address 0 PPC

PKNsAWt2E83FQEEzefEizVN6Kpj7mt7vRF

Confirmed

Total Received1586.147134 PPC
Total Sent1586.147134 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PKNsAWt2E83FQEEzefEizVN6Kpj7mt7vRF1586.147134 PPC
Fee: 0.00225 PPC
36932 Confirmations1586.144884 PPC
PNxVyLcnig5w32qSCPjrhPRAZDo9WQnT57249.254048 PPC
PKNsAWt2E83FQEEzefEizVN6Kpj7mt7vRF1586.147134 PPC
Fee: 0.00225 PPC
36936 Confirmations1835.401182 PPC